项目场景:
使用 uniapp 开发微信小程序,在微信开发开发者工具中调试时报错 : uniapp 之 uniapp 开发微信小程序 报错 : https://tongji.dcloud.io 不在以下 request 合法域名列表中
问题描述
原因分析:
uni统计是 uniapp 提供的 开源、全端、云端一体的统计平台
自 uni-app 2.2.3版本后,uni-app项目在发布时会默认启用 uni统计,开发者可在https://tongji.dcloud.net.cn查看数据报表。
但从 uni-app 2.7起,默认值改为了不启用。需要在manifest中手动配置开启。
这里报错就是因为没有在微信开发者公众平台配置 uni 统计 的合法域名
如果需要使用该服务,将tongji.dcloud.io配入服务器域名列表
但是当前项目并不需要 uni 统计功能,所以关掉就好了
解决方案:
在 HbuilderX 当中找到项目的 manifest 配置文件 – > uni 统计配置 —> 取消勾选 启用所有平台 ,再次运行微信开发者工具就可以了